Kuten odotettiin, Linus Torvalds on julkaissut vakaan version Linux 6.5. Tämä julkaisu sisältää monia mielenkiintoisia uusia ominaisuuksia, vaikka jotkut niistä ajattelevat ainakin suurimmaksi osaksi enemmän tulevaisuutta kuin nykyisyyttä. Esimerkiksi USB4 v2:n alustava tuki on alkanut, enkä henkilökohtaisesti osta tai aio ostaa mitään yhteensopivaa lähiaikoina. Mutta parempi mennä myrskyn edellä kuin tarvitsee jotain ja olla käyttämättä sitä tuen puutteen vuoksi.
Mitä sinulla on seuraavaksi, on luettelo uutisia jotka ovat saapuneet Linux 6.5:n rinnalle. Kuten olemme maininneet, on mielenkiintoista kehitystä, kuten paljon tuettua uutta laitteistoa, joiden joukossa on prosessoreita ja muita komponentteja.
Linux 6.5: n kohokohdat
- Prosessorit:
- CPU-rinnakkaiskäynnistystuki nykyaikaisille Intel- ja AMD-järjestelmille auttaa lyhentämään Kexecin käynnistys-/uudelleenkäynnistysaikaa suurilla palvelimilla.
- Linux käyttää nyt oletuksena AMD P-State "aktiivista" EPP:tä Zen 2:lle ja uudemmille järjestelmille, jotka tukevat tätä toimintatapaa hyödyntäen ACPI CPPC:tä.
- Tuki AMD Ryzen 7000 -sarjan EDAC:lle, joka mahdollistaa virheiden havaitsemisen ja korjaamisen kyvykkäissä Zen 4 -kuluttajasuorittimissa sen sijaan, että se olisi rajoitettu vain AMD EPYC -palvelinprosessorimalleihin.
- Parannettu kuormituksen tasapainotus Intelin hybridisuorittimille.
- LoongArch lisää SMT- ja SIMD/Vector-laajennukset tälle kiinalaiselle CPU-arkkitehtuurille.
- Lisätty tuki Alibaba T-Head TH1520 RISC-V CPU:lle ja myös joitain uusia ARM SoC:ita.
- Intel Speed Valitse päivitykset TPMI:n ja tehosäätimien ympäriltä klusteritasolla.
- Korjaa suorittimen taajuuden skaalaus Intel P-Staten Intel Core -hybridisuorittimille, kun E-ytimet on poistettu käytöstä, jotta vain P-ytimet jäävät verkkoon.
- UEFI ei-hyväksytty muistituki, joka on hyödyllinen sekä AMD SEV-SNP:lle että Intel TDX:lle virtuaalikoneiden muistin hyväksymisen lykkäämiseksi, kunnes sitä tarvitaan käynnistyksen jälkeen turvallisuuden parantamiseksi, ylikuormituksen vähentämiseksi ja käynnistysaikojen lyhentämiseksi, kun virtuaalikoneen on salattu. muisti.
- Tuki Intel SoundWire ACE2.x:lle Intel Lunar Lake -suorittimilla debytoiville ääniominaisuuksille.
- Uudet AArch64-laajennukset.
- AMD PerfMonV2 KVM VM -koneille, joka täydentää ytimeen muutama jakso sitten Zen 2 -suorittimille jo lisättyä PerfMonV4:ta.
- VFIO-tuki AMD CDX -väylälle.
- DEXCR-tuki IBM POWER10 -suorittimille tälle Dynamic Execution Control -rekisterille, joka mahdollistaa suorituksen dynaamisen ohjauksen suoritinkohtaisesti.
- Uusi AMD-laitteistotuki CPU:si Cryptographic Coprocessorille (CCP).
- Uusi Intel Meteor Lake S -ohjainkoodi.
- SNC HPE SGI UV -palvelimille eli Sub-NUMA Clustering toimii vihdoin näillä palvelimilla.
- Ydin viivästyttää nyt x86 FPU:n alustusta ytimen käynnistysprosessissa osana laajempaa puhdistusta.
- Graficos:
- AMD EDAC/RAS -koodi lisää grafiikkasuorittimen/kiihdytintuen ja keskittyy aluksi AMD Instinct MI200 -laitteiston virheiden havaitsemiseen ja korjaamiseen.
- AMD FreeSync Video -tuki on nyt oletuksena käytössä.
- AMD Radeon RX 7000 -sarjan ylikellotustuki niille RDNA3 GPU:ille, joissa on SMU13 IP.
- Intel Variable Rate Refresh kannettavien tietokoneiden eDP-paneeleille.
- VirtIO-synkronointiobjektin tuki Vulkanille.
- Qualcomm Adreno 690 GPU -tuki MSM DRM -ohjaimelle.
- Muita parannuksia avoimen lähdekoodin näytönohjaimiin.
- Tuki Mediatekin tilattomille AV1- ja HEVC-koodekeille.
- Tiedostojärjestelmät ja tallennus:
- Pienet optimoinnit ja korjaukset Paragon NTFS3 -ohjaimessa.
- Uusi cachestat-järjestelmä kutsuu tiedustelemaan tiedoston sivuvälimuistitilastoja, jotta käyttäjämaa voi tehdä tietoisempia päätöksiä.
- Pienet F2FS-koodin parannukset kehittämällä vyöhykelohkolaitteiden tukea ja muita ominaisuuksia.
- Paljon nopeammat rinnakkaiset suorat I/O-korvaukset EXT4-tiedostojärjestelmälle.
- Btrfs:n suorituskykyparannuksia.
- XFS-tuki FS-VERITY:lle on siirtymässä lähemmäksi ytimen päälinjaa, ja lisää valmisteluja yhdistetään.
- XFS suuria määriä ei ole enää kokeellinen.
- Parempi NUMA-tuntemus NFSD/RDMA-palvelinkoodissa.
- Alkuperäiset valmistelut ohuesti varusteltua tallennustilaa varten.
- Palvelimet:
- NVIDIA Corp:n toimittama NVIDIA SHIELD -ohjain heidän vuoden 2017 laitteeseensa. Tälle ohjaimelle voidaan tulevaisuudessa lisätä lisää SHIELD-lisävarusteita.
- Microsoft Xbox Controller Rumble Stand tarjoaa enemmän ohjaimia.
- Intel käyttää edelleen paljon Compute Express Link (CXL) -toimintoa. Linux 6.5:ssä on CXL-laitteiden puhdistus, suojattu tyhjennys ja CXL 3.0 -suorituskyvyn valvonta.
- Alkuperäinen tuki USB4 v2:lle ja Intelin Barlow Ridge -ohjaimen kehittäminen, joka tukee tätä uutta USB4-standardia.
- Lisää WiFi 7 -toimintoa uusimpaan langattomaan standardiin.
- Monissa muissa emolevyissä on anturipeitto HWMON-ajureilla.
- Parannuksia PS/2-hiirten ja näppäimistöjen käsittelyyn.
- AMD-Xilinx Versal watchdog -ohjainta on parannettu käynnistämään laitteisto uudelleen ongelmien varalta.
- IEEE-1394 Firewire-ohjaimen parannukset paljastavat asynkronisen aikaleiman tuen käyttäjätilalle.
- Ydin kuluttaa nyt vähemmän aikaa odotellessa PCIe-laitteita.
- WiFi ja Bluetooth MIPS Creator CI20 -kortille.
- Tuki MIDI 2.0 -ohjaimille sekä enemmän AMD SoundWire -koodia äänialijärjestelmässä.
- Ääniongelmat ASUS ROG Allylle.
- Linux:
- Linux 6.5 -työjonot lisäävät korkean suorittimen käytön automaattisen havaitsemisen ja valvonnan.
- Laajuuspohjainen resurssienhallintainfrastruktuuri, jotta ytimen kehittäjät voivat alkaa käyttää sitä tulevaisuudessa.
- Linuxin SLAB-allokaattori on virallisesti vanhentunut ja se poistetaan tulevassa ytimen julkaisussa.
- Täydellisen Linux-virheenkorjausytimen rakentaminen on nyt optimoitu 53 Gt:sta 25 Gt:n kasaan objtoolin parannusten ansiosta.
- Päivitys Rust-työkaluketjuun ja muihin Rust-ytimen valmisteluihin. - Linux 6.5 -työjonot lisäävät korkean suorittimen käytön automaattisen havaitsemisen ja valvonnan.
- Linuxin SLAB-allokaattori on virallisesti vanhentunut ja se poistetaan tulevassa ytimen julkaisussa.
- Täydellisen Linux-virheenkorjausytimen rakentaminen on nyt optimoitu 53 Gt:sta 25 Gt:n kasaan objtoolin parannusten ansiosta.
- Päivitys Rust-työkaluketjuun ja muita Rust-ytimen valmisteluja.
Linux 6.5 on nyt saatavilla kernel.org. Sen asentaminen Ubuntuun voidaan tehdä manuaalisesti käyttämällä Päälinjan ytimet tai odottaa ja asentaa se Ubuntu 23.10:n rinnalle.
Via: Phoronix.